Riverside County firefighter dies after experiencing medical emergency while battling fire

Share

VIDEO: A firefighter died after experiencing a medical emergency while battling a structure fire. According to Cal Fire Riverside County, Fire Apparatus Engineer Danny Cook, 45, was battling a structure fire Wednesday morning in Perris when he experienced a medical emergency. He was transported to a local hospital where he was pronounced dead. His exact cause of death is unknown.

“Engineer Cook’s passing is a devastating loss to our department, the fire service, and the community he served with dedication and professionalism. His commitment to duty and service will not be forgotten. Our deepest condolences are extended to Engineer Cook’s family, loved ones, and his fire department family during this incredibly difficult time”, Cal Fire said in a statement.
